Top Destinations in Australia

Australia offers a multitude of breathtaking destinations appealing to a wide range of interests. Among the most notable cities is Sydney, renowned for its stunning harbor, iconic Sydney Opera House, and the majestic Sydney Harbour Bridge. Visitors can explore Bondi Beach, partake in the vibrant nightlife, or visit the historic Rocks district, making it a vibrant hub for both adventure and relaxation.

Melbourne, known for its rich cultural scene, stands out as a haven for art lovers and food enthusiasts alike. The city is home to numerous galleries, street art, and world-class dining, making it a must-see destination. The Melbourne Cricket Ground and Royal Botanic Gardens are also popular attractions, offering a blend of sports and nature for tourists.

Brisbane, located in Queensland, is celebrated for its warm climate and outdoor activities. The South Bank Parklands and the stunning Brisbane River offer ample opportunities for recreational activities. Visitors can take leisurely walks through the scenic gardens or explore the nearby Moreton Island for unique wildlife encounters.

Iconic natural landmarks such as the Great Barrier Reef and Uluru are also vital to Australia’s appeal. The Great Barrier Reef,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, is the world’s largest coral reef system, drawing divers and snorkelers to its vibrant ecosystems. Meanwhile, Uluru, or Ayers Rock, provides a cultural experience with its deep connection to Indigenous Australian heritage, showcasing awe-inspiring sunsets and panoramic vistas.

Top Destinations in New Zealand

New Zealand is renowned for its stunning landscapes, rich culture, and thrilling adventure activities, making it an ideal destination for travelers seeking both relaxation and excitement. One of the top destinations in New Zealand is Auckland, the largest city in the country. Auckland is famous for its picturesque harbor, iconic Sky Tower, and vibrant arts scene. Visitors can explore the many beaches, such as Mission Bay or Piha, or take a day trip to the nearby islands like Waiheke, known for its vineyards and scenic beauty. Additionally, the city’s diverse dining options reflect its multicultural heritage.

Continuing south, Queenstown is often referred to as the adventure capital of the world. Nestled on the shores of Lake Wakatipu and surrounded by the Southern Alps, Queenstown offers a plethora of adrenaline-pumping activities including bungee jumping, skiing, and skydiving. The Remarkables mountain range provides a spectacular backdrop for outdoor enthusiasts, and the vibrant town center is filled with restaurants, cafés, and shops, perfect for unwinding after a day of adventure.

Another notable destination is Rotorua, known for its geothermal activity and rich Māori culture. Here, visitors can witness steaming geysers, bubbling mud pools, and natural hot springs that are both otherworldly and therapeutic. Rotorua also offers cultural experiences such as traditional Māori performances and feasts, allowing travelers to gain insights into the indigenous heritage of New Zealand. The combination of natural wonders and cultural richness renders Rotorua a unique and memorable stop on any itinerary.

Best Times to Visit Australia and New Zealand

When planning a holiday in Australia and New Zealand, timing is crucial to ensure a delightful experience. Both countries present distinct seasonal changes that can influence travelers’ experiences significantly. Typically, the best times to visit Australia range from September to November (spring) and March to May (autumn). These periods feature mild weather and fewer crowds, making it ideal for exploring cities and natural attractions. Late spring is particularly renowned for outdoor activities and vibrant flower blooms, while autumn showcases stunning foliage across various landscapes.

In contrast, New Zealand’s optimal visiting seasons are from December to February (summer) and June to August (winter). Summer is perfect for enjoying breathtaking beaches, hiking trails, and lively outdoor festivals. Popular locations such as Rotorua and Queenstown come alive during this time. However, it’s essential to remember that summer is also peak season, which may lead to higher accommodation costs and crowded tourist spots.

Winter, on the other hand, attracts visitors keen on skiing or snowboarding, particularly in regions like Wanaka and Methven. The overall climate in both countries may fluctuate greatly depending on the region. Northern Australia experiences a tropical climate, while southern areas deal with a temperate climate pattern. Therefore, researching the specific regions one intends to visit will further assist in selecting the best travel period for a holiday.

Popular Activities and Experiences

Australia and New Zealand offer a rich tapestry of activities and experiences that cater to diverse interests. For those seeking adventure, snorkeling at the Great Barrier Reef in Australia is an unmissable experience. This UNESCO World Heritage site is renowned for its stunning coral formations and vibrant marine life, enticing both novice and experienced snorkelers. Alternatively, hiking enthusiasts can explore the breathtaking landscapes of New Zealand’s Fiordland National Park, home to the famous Milford Track, which provides mesmerizing views of glaciers, waterfalls, and lush forests.

Cultural immersion is also a significant aspect of travel in these regions. In Australia, travelers can partake in Aboriginal cultural tours that offer insights into the rich traditions and history of the Indigenous people. Likewise, in New Zealand, visitors can experience Maori culture through performances, traditional feasts, and visits to cultural centers, enriching one’s understanding of the country’s heritage.

For food lovers, both Australia and New Zealand present a vibrant culinary scene. In Australia, savoring a traditional bush tucker meal can be both educational and delicious, while New Zealand is famous for its local wines and fresh produce. Culinary tours that showcase artisanal food markets, vineyards, and gourmet restaurants allow visitors to taste the distinctive flavors of each region, making gastronomy an integral part of their holiday experience.

Moreover, wildlife encounters are a highlight of any visit to these countries. Australia’s unique fauna, including kangaroos, koalas, and the remarkable diversity of marine life, offers countless opportunities for exploration. In New Zealand, the chance to see the elusive kiwi bird in its natural habitat is an unforgettable experience.
